Overview

The BenQ ZOWIE XL2546K is a mid-range Full HD gaming monitor released in September 2020, promising flawless motion handling to gamers and movie lovers. This unit has an outstanding 240Hz refresh rate, settings itself apart among the best gaming monitors available today. A suite of motion-optimization features, including FreeSync tech, G-SYNC compatibility, and super-fast 4.6 ms response times offer responsive performance during games. This monitor also has a low input lag. With a 25-inch screen and 1080p resolution, this device is also ideal for office use. our Verdict

Analysts were pleased with the BenQ ZOWIE XL2546K, mentioning that it’s a good choice for gaming. They appreciated the ultra-low 2.3 ms input lag and super-high 240Hz refresh rate and they observed that it offers better motion handling than this BenQ 24-inch IPS monitor. The BenQ ZOWIE XL2546K also supports variable refresh rate (VRR) technology, reducing stuttering scenes during gaming and video playback. Experts at Tom’s Hardware mentioned that the small 25-inch screen and 1080p resolution will favor office and general use. In addition to built-in FreeSync support, this unit is compatible with G-SYNC and tests revealed that it counters screen tearing during fast-paced scenes. Reviewers from RTINGS noted that it provides clear text and recommended it for office use. Unlike IPS devices such as the Dell Alienware AW2720HF however, this BenQ monitor suffers from washed-out imagery at wide viewing angles. Reviewers also discovered that it has a low contrast ratio and is therefore not very suited to gaming and movie playback in dark spaces.

The BenQ ZOWIE XL2546K has a better response time and wider SDR color gamut, resulting in better gaming performance and more vibrant colors compared to the BenQ ZOWIE XL2540.

The BenQ ZOWIE XL2546K trails the HDR-equipped ASUS TUF Gaming VG259QM in most respects. The ASUS device boasts a better contrast ratio, higher 295 peak brightness, more ergonomic stand, and wider viewing angles.

The BenQ ZOWIE XL2546K has slightly slower response times, narrower viewing angles, and a dimmer screen than the Dell Alienware AW2521HF. On the other hand, the BenQ monitor has a Black Frame Insertion feature, which is lacking on the Dell model.
